Quesnel, B.C. - RCMP says Worksafe BC is involved in the investigation into this morning's fatal collision on Highway 97S, because a BC Hydro vehicle was hit in the head-on crash.
The accident happened just after 8am on the highway near Tamarack Road. Witnesses reported seeing a northbound van cross the centre line and hit the oncoming Hydro pick-up truck.
The driver of the van, a Quesnel resident, died at the scene. The driver of the BC Hydro, also from Quesnel, vehicle was taken to G.R. Baker Memorial hospital with unknown, non-life threatening injuries.
Police says Worksafe BC gets involved any time a commercial vehicle is involved in a collision. The BC Coroner's agent is also assisting police.
